- What is Psychiatric Care? Psychiatric care describes the field within medicine that focuses on diagnosing and treating mental health disorders. This care can include healing methods, medication management, and support systems designed to assist individuals manage their mental health conditions successfully.
- Table 1: Common Mental Health Disorders Disorder Description Anxiety Disorders Extreme worry or stress impacting everyday performance. Depressive Disorders Persistent feelings of sadness or loss of interest. Bipolar Disorder Extreme mood swings in between highs (mania) and lows (depression). Schizophrenia A disorder identified by disordered thinking and understandings. Obsessive-Compulsive Disorder (OCD) Presence of undesirable thoughts (fixations) and repeated behaviors (obsessions). Post-Traumatic Stress Disorder (PTSD) Develops after experiencing a traumatic event. Eating Disorders Extreme disturbances in eating behaviors, such as anorexia or bulimia. Types of Psychiatric Care Psychiatric care incorporates several treatment methods customized to address particular mental health conditions. Comprehending these can assist individuals and their households make notified decisions about their care choices.
- 1. Psychotherapy Likewise known as talk therapy, psychotherapy includes a private interesting in dialogue with a trained mental health professional. Different kinds of psychotherapy consist of:
-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) - Focuses on altering negative idea patterns.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) - Combines cognitive-behavioral strategies with mindfulness practices. Social Therapy (IPT) - Addresses interpersonal concerns contributing to emotional troubles. Psychodynamic Therapy - Explores unconscious patterns affecting habits. 2. Medication Management Psychiatrists often recommend medications to help manage mental health disorders. Common types of medications include:
- Antidepressants (e.g., SSRIs, SNRIs) for depression and anxiety. Mood Stabilizers for handling bipolar disorder. Antipsychotics for schizophrenia and extreme mood disorders. Anti-anxiety medications (e.g., benzodiazepines) for acute anxiety relief. 3. Hospitalization In extreme cases where people pose a risk to themselves or others, hospitalization may be required. This supplies a controlled environment for extensive treatment.
- Table 2: When is Hospitalization Necessary? Criteria Description Suicidal Ideation Active strategies or ideas of self-harm or suicide. Serious Psychosis Experiencing hallucinations or misconceptions hindering judgment. Inability to Care for Self Extreme depression or other condition avoiding self-care. Unsafe Behavior Dangers or violent behavior towards self or others. The Role of Mental Health Professionals Different professionals collaborate to offer psychiatric care, each serving unique functions. Below are the crucial players in psychiatric care.
- 1. Psychiatrists Medical physicians concentrating on mental health, they identify disorders and prescribe medications. Their training consists of an extensive understanding of numerous mental health conditions and treatment choices.
- 2. Psychologists Trained in therapy, psychologists mainly focus on supplying psychotherapy, conducting evaluations, and offering counseling. Unlike psychiatrists, they typically do not prescribe medications.
- 3. Clinical Social Workers These experts provide therapy and support, often concentrating on social aspects impacting mental health. They may likewise assist with linking clients to neighborhood resources.
- 4. Psychiatric Nurse Practitioners Nurse specialists specializing in mental health can supply assessments, therapy, and medication management, frequently serving in primary mental health care functions.

- Frequently Asked Questions About Psychiatric Care Q1: What should I expect throughout my very first appointment? Throughout your first consultation, the mental health professional will usually perform a detailed evaluation. This might include discussing your symptoms, medical history, and personal background.
- Q2: How long does psychiatric treatment take? The duration of treatment varies extensively depending upon the individual's condition, treatment strategy, and development. Some might take advantage of a few sessions, while others may require continuous support.
- Q3: Can I continue working while undergoing psychiatric care? Yes, numerous individuals can successfully handle their work responsibilities while getting psychiatric care. It's crucial to interact with your supplier about any symptoms you experience that may affect your job.
